Galaxy A80 is much better than Blackview BV8100, with an 84.9 score against 74.5. Galaxy A80's body is noticeably lighter and incredibly thinner than the Blackview BV8100, although it was released 5 years before. Blackview BV8100 features a much more vibrant display than Samsung Galaxy A80, because although it has a little bit smaller display, and they both have the same exact res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els, the Blackview BV8100 also counts with a just a little better display pixel density.
Galaxy A80 has a processing unit that's just as good as the processing unit in Blackview BV8100, they have 8 cpu cores and a 8 GB RAM. Blackview BV8100 counts with a much bigger storage for games and applications than Samsung Galaxy A80, because it has 256 GB internal storage capacity and a slot for SD memory cards that admits up to 1 TB.
Blackview BV8100 features a very superior battery duration than Galaxy A80, because it has an 8800mAh battery capacity. Galaxy A80 features a lot better camera than Blackview BV8100, although it has a less megapixels resolution back camera.
